Как получить файлы из подкаталога с помощью PHP из корзины Google Cloud Storage? - PullRequest
0 голосов
/ 30 ноября 2018

Я пытаюсь получить все файлы из подкаталога, используя PHP и Google Cloud Storage API.Мой код выглядит следующим образом:

$bucket = $storage->bucket('mybucket/subdirectory/');
foreach ($bucket->objects() as $fileInfo) {
    $data = file_get_contents($fileInfo);
    $json = json_decode($data);
    $title = $json->title;
    echo $title.'</br>';
    $json->firstLetter = mb_substr($title, 0, 1, 'UTF8');
    $calcArr[$count] = $json;

    $count++;//counting all jsons
}

Я успешно прошел проверку подлинности, поскольку он позволит мне получить файл, подобный этому: 'mybucket / subdirectory / file.json', но он не позволяет мне получитьполный каталог файлов.Я пытаюсь перебрать их и поместить в локальный массив.Спасибо за помощь!

...